How to Convert Feet to Centimeter

1 foot = 30.48 centimeters exact

Centimeter = Feet × 30.48

Example: 709 ft × 30.48 = 21610 cm

Reverse Conversion

To convert centimeters back to feet:

  • Remember, 1 centimeter equals 0.0328084 feet.
  • To convert 21610 cm to ft, multiply 21610 x 0.0328084, resulting in 709 ft.

exact This conversion factor is exact by international definition.
